Beijing Labagou Primeval Forest Park

北京喇叭沟原始森林公园

Labagou Primeval Forest Park is known as the back garden of the capital and also as a "natural oxygen bar".
The entire scenic area consists of three main viewing areas: Nanhouling, Baizhang Cliff and Glacier, with a total area of ​​about 45 square kilometers, more than 90% of which is forested, with about 677 plant species, about 300 animal species, and a green tourist trail of about 60 kilometers.
There are unique summer glaciers in Beijing, birch forests covering thousands of acres that can only be seen in Siberia, cliffs thousands of feet high, and the Eighteen Bends Road that is a thrilling experience for drivers.
There are 70,000 mu of original and secondary forests here. Nanhouling, with an altitude of more than 1,700 meters, is the highest peak in Huairou District. Labagoumen has the best forest in Beijing with extremely lush vegetation.

Attractions Location: No. 300, Sunzhazi Village, Labagoumen Manchu Township, Huairou District, Beijing

Tickets:
Ordinary ticket: 40 RMB; scooter: one-way (3.5 km) 30 RMB/round trip 50 RMB (Monday to Sunday, January 1st - December 31st)
Half-price ticket: Primary and secondary school students, full-time university undergraduates and below, the elderly, active military personnel, etc. with valid ID
Free ticket: Children under 1.2 meters tall, disabled persons, and retired persons with valid ID

Opening hours:
07:30-18:00 (Saturday-Sunday, January 1-December 31) 07:30-17:30 (Monday-Friday, January 1-December 31)

Contact Details: 010-60620188

Transportation:
Take bus 916 from Dongzhimen Long-distance Bus Station to Yujiayuan Station in Huairou City, transfer to the bus to Tanghekou, and then transfer to the bus to Sunzhazi Village to reach Labagou Primitive Forest Park. Or take H43 from Yujiayuan Bus Station to Huangdianzi Village and walk about 1,000 meters to arrive.

Time reference: More than 3 hours

Tips for Labagou

The scenic area consists of three parts: Nanhou Ridge, Baizhang Cliff and Glacier. In my personal opinion, Nanhou Ridge is better than Baizhang Cliff. I did not go to the Glacier because it is suitable for visiting in May.

Nanhouling is the highlight of the scenic area. There are shuttle buses you can take (the ticket price is 30 yuan, which I personally think is a bit of a rip-off because the ride is less than ten minutes). After getting off the shuttle bus, you have to climb the mountain. The mountain is not high and most people can climb to the top.

There are no vehicles to visit Baizhang Cliff, so you can only walk or drive. Personally, I think it’s okay not to go to Baizhang Cliff.

I went there in early October, but unfortunately the birch forest had not turned yellow yet, while some of the leaves of other trees had turned red or yellow, and some were still green. I asked the villagers and they said that it was not certain when the trees in the scenic area would turn red each year, and they could only say it was in October. Sometimes a drop in temperature would immediately bring us to autumn. The conclusion is: you need luck to enjoy autumn~

Accommodation: I looked for accommodation after arriving in the village during the National Day holiday, as there were very few reservations available online. In fact, there are many farmhouses in the village that provide accommodation, so it was still in time to look for one after arriving.

The temperature difference between day and night in the mountains is large. During the National Day holiday, you have to wear a thin down jacket in the evening to avoid being cold.

Food and drink: There are small shops in the village, and farmhouses generally provide three meals a day.

Time: October 2017. The scenic area is already in late autumn, and the red, yellow and green leaves are beautiful with the blue sky. There are three scenic areas in Labagou, Nanhouling, Glacier, and Baizhang Cliff. There are two routes to Nanhouling, one passing through the maple forest and the other passing through the birch forest. They both lead to Fenghuangtai, and then from Fenghuangtai, one route goes up to Nanhouding, where there is an iron tower pavilion; overall, the amount of exercise is not large. There is no glacier in the Glacier Scenic Area in October. The scenic area will be closed in winter. The glacier of the year will have to wait until the spring of the next year to see it. The other scenery is similar to Nanhouling, but there are fewer people. I didn't go to Baizhang Cliff due to limited time.

[Driving time] Located in Huairou, it takes about 2 to 3 hours by car from Beijing.

[Dining] There are many farmhouses around the scenic area, and the food tastes good.

[Scenic Area] It is mainly for mountain climbing. You can also take a scooter, but the scooter only goes to the fork of the maple forest and the birch forest. The birch forest is about 3km away, and the maple forest is on another small fork road. The two roads meet after walking for about 1km. If you walk to the top, the total distance is about 6 to 7km. It takes about 1-2 hours to walk to the birch forest and the maple forest. Basically, you will return here. At present, it gets dark earlier in autumn, and the park will not be open at 16:00.

[Tickets] 40 yuan per person, 32 yuan per person if ordered through Ctrip, but due to network failure at the ticket office only on-site ticket purchases are supported.

The ticket price is 40 yuan, including three scenic spots: Nanhouling, Baizhang Cliff, and Glacier Scenic Area. There is a three-way intersection at the entrance of Huangdianzi Village, leading to the three scenic spots.

Nanhouling Scenic Area is the most important one, and the birch forest is in it. After entering, there is a section of scooters, which cost 30 yuan per person for going up and down respectively, and it takes more than ten minutes to get there, which is a bit expensive! You can also walk, all are gentle slopes, and it is also good to take pictures while walking. The end of the car only reaches the birch forest, and you need to walk to Fenghuangtai and Nanhouling by yourself.

After checking the ticket of Baizhang Cliff Scenic Area, you can drive in for about 1.5 kilometers. After entering, there is a cool canyon with steep steps. The other road is Wulongtan Longquan, which is gentler. After the two sides meet, go up to the oak forest and Baizhang Cliff, as well as Beitianzhu Peak. There are gentle slopes all the way, mostly oak trees. When you reach the road blocked by wire, go back. I saw the sign of Baizhang Cliff, but there were trees outside, so I didn’t know where the cliff was. I saw a tall mountain in the distance, but I didn’t know if that was Beitianzhu Peak. It was rainy on the first day. Looking at the foot of the mountain online, it was surrounded by clouds and mist, and only a peak was exposed, like a fairyland. The next day was sunny, the sky was blue, and the high peaks were fully revealed, more majestic, but less fairy.

It's quite a long way to the glacier scenic area, which seems to have only a white stone hole. Inside, there is a thick layer of fallen leaves, birch and maple trees are full of golden or fiery red, and there are oak trees that are partly green and partly yellow. The colors of the forest in autumn are rich.

It is definitely not enough to visit three scenic spots in one day. If you stay in a farmhouse (the one in Huangdianzi Village is the closest to the scenic spot), you can stamp it and it will be valid the next day, but you can't go to the scenic spot you visited yesterday. The tickets for the three scenic spots are sold together, which seems a bit like bundled sales, but the total is 40 yuan, which is not too expensive.

This is an important tip for friends who travel green: there is no direct bus to Labagoumen Primitive Forest Scenic Area. Route 936 was rerouted a few years ago, and its mission was shared by H11 and H16, but no one updated the bus stop, so you can still see 936 along the way. The fastest route is 916 Express ~ H11 ~ H16 continuous transfer. In addition, Huangdianzi Village is the closest to the scenic area, and Sunzhazi is 1km away. 1. Transportation to the scenic area

After driving north along G111 to Labagou Gate, you can follow the signs along the way to the "Nanhouling Scenic Area" of Labagou Primeval Forest Scenic Area. Tickets to the scenic area are 40 yuan per person (three scenic area pass), and there is a parking lot in front of the scenic area. It turns out that the parking lot halfway up the mountain in the scenic area is no longer open to the public, so after parking, there is still a 4-kilometer winding mountain road to the main attraction, the birch forest, and there are tour buses that can directly reach the birch forest. Because it was past two o'clock in the afternoon, and we were tired from the long journey and the children were sleepy, we chose to take a car up the mountain and walk down the mountain.

The tour bus has a longer departure interval on non-weekend days, for example, after the 2pm bus, there is only the 3pm bus. The ticket price is 20 yuan per person.



2. Scenic spot structure

From a visual point of view, the essence of Nanhouling Scenic Area is the birch forest, Baizhang Cliff is its cliffs, and the Glacier Scenic Area is a mixed forest of glaciers, alpine rhododendrons and colorful leaves. The ticket for Labagou Primeval Forest Scenic Area is 40 yuan per ticket, which is not sold separately. You can go to all three scenic spots, and you need to check your ticket at the entrance. If you want to visit all three scenic spots, it is best to stay in the local area for one night. This time we had limited time, so we only visited Nanhouling Scenic Area.



3. Best Season

The Labagou Scenic Area has relatively few tourists. In autumn, the forests are full of colors and the colors are charming. It is a good place to enjoy autumn in Gyeonggi Province. We went there in spring, and there is a unique green vitality, which is worth seeing. The weather warmed up late this year, so the alpine azaleas were not blooming all over the mountains when we went there in late April, and the birch forests had not yet sprouted green buds. If you want to go there in spring, it is recommended to go in mid-to-early May, when the azaleas will bloom better. It is said that there are relatively more people on weekends, so it is better to go on weekdays.



4. Accommodation and food

Bring your own lunch and enjoy it in nature. There is no restaurant in the forest park. If you plan to play in the scenic area for two days, you can stay and have dinner at the farmhouse in the scenic area at night. It is said that Manchu hot pot is the specialty here. Labagou Primeval Forest Scenic Area is divided into three scenic areas, with unified ticket sales and a ticket price of 40 yuan. The three scenic areas are: Nanhouling, Baizhang Cliff and Glacier. The Glacier Scenic Area is suitable for visiting in May and June, with large areas of azaleas. Nanhouling is the better developed of the three scenic areas. It is mainly famous for a birch forest, so everyone is used to calling it the Birch Forest Scenic Area. The best viewing period is mid-September. It is recommended to take a battery car back and forth, because it is still a ten-minute drive from the ticket office of the scenic area to the real scenic spot. Baizhang Cliff is not much developed, and there are not as many people as the birch forest, but the scenery is super good, especially in mid-October, the mountain is colorful, it's intoxicating! Since there are relatively few tourists, you can drive into the scenic area after buying the ticket. It needs to be reminded here that the road up the mountain is a dirt road, so you must wear non-slip shoes~~

Before we knew it, we arrived at the birch forest scenic area. There are tall and dense birch trees growing here. It is a famous scenic spot at Labagoumen. At this time of year, the leaves of the birch forest have turned yellow, which is one of the highlights of the autumn tour of Labagou. The mother-in-law of the farmhouse told us that the leaves of the birch forest turn yellow in a relatively short time, about a week. If you come early, the leaves are still green, but if you come late, they have turned black. Moreover, due to climate changes every year, the time when the leaves turn yellow is not certain. Therefore, bees who want to see the leaves are better to call the local villagers of the farmhouse before coming, otherwise they may miss the best time of the birch forest.
